With 171 cases, Jalandhar Covid tally crosses 17K mark

Jalandhar, November 23

With 171 people testing positive for the virus on Monday, the total number of Covid cases in the district reached 17,071.

The district reported two more Covid-19 fatalities on Monday, taking the death toll to 535.

As many as 15,517 patients have been discharged in the district until now. The active cases in district are 1,019, while 648 persons are under home isolation in Jalandhar currently. Meanwhile in Kapurthala, four persons tested positive for Covid-19 on Monday.

2 succumb to virus, 31 test positive in Hoshiarpur

With the arrival of 31 new positive patients in Hoshiarpur district, out of the reports of 1,277 samples received on Monday, the number of positive patients has increased to 6,796, while with two more deaths, the toll reached 244.

Civil Surgeon Dr Jasvir Singh told the mediapersons that as many as 1,119 new samples of persons with suspected flu-like symptoms were taken on Monday taking the total number of samples taken till date to 1,85,690.

According to reports received from the lab, 1,79,132 were negative, while 1,021 reports were still awaited and 133 were invalid.

The number of active cases is 190, while the number of patients who have recovered is 6,362. Of today’s 31 positive cases, the city Hoshiarpur has 12 patients, while the rest of them are from various health blocks of the district.
